**Anti-libraryism: 10 web APIs that replace modern JavaScript libraries**
Modern browsers are quietly eating the JavaScript ecosystem alive. Over the past two years, the major engines have shipped native Web APIs that replace a surprising number of the utilities we still install by default. Yet most developers keep reaching for the same familiar packages anyway. If a dependency has always worked, it stays in the stack, even when the browser already does the same job. That reflex costs more than it seems...
